Prince Harry Denies Orchestrating 'Adverse Media Campaign' in Legal Battle with Sentebale

Prince Harry's legal battle with Sentebale has taken a dramatic turn as the Duke of Sussex rejects allegations that he orchestrated an "adverse media campaign" against the charity he once championed. The High Court defamation suit, filed by the African organization he co-founded in 2006, accuses him and his former equerry, Mark Dyer, of damaging its reputation through what the charity calls a coordinated public relations effort. But Harry's response is clear: he insists these claims are "offensive and damaging," and he is prepared to fight them fiercely.

The dispute stems from a bitter power struggle that erupted after Harry's resignation from Sentebale in March 2023. At the center of the conflict was Sophie Chandauka, the charity's chair, who reportedly clashed with the Duke over leadership and governance. Harry, along with Prince Seeiso of Lesotho and a group of trustees, stepped down, citing irreconcilable differences. The fallout left the charity in turmoil, with its board accusing Harry of causing "operational disruption" and "reputational harm." But what exactly did Harry do to warrant such accusations? Sentebale, which supports young people living with HIV and AIDS in Lesotho and Botswana, had long been a cornerstone of Harry's charitable work. The charity was founded in memory of Princess Diana, whose legacy he has carried forward through initiatives like the Diana Award and the Invictus Games. Yet the boardroom battle that followed his departure exposed fractures within the organization. A Charity Commission report later criticized all parties for airing their grievances publicly, warning that such behavior could erode public trust in the sector. The charity's lawsuit alleges that Harry and Dyer orchestrated a campaign to undermine Sentebale's credibility. It claims that "false narratives" were spread through the media, damaging relationships with partners and diverting resources from critical programs. However, Harry's team has dismissed these claims as baseless, insisting they are being targeted for speaking out against what they describe as mismanagement.
